About the AMU Law Society Review

The AMU Law Society Review is the flagship journal of the Faculty of Law, Aligarh Muslim University, Aligarh (UP). It is an annual journal which provides an extensive platform for academicians, practitioners, researchers, and students to assimilate, exchange and extend their ideas to facilitate the debate on contemporary legal issues through their scholarly articles and research papers. The journal assumes an interdisciplinary orientation and is wide enough to include national as well as international legal and policy-based issues within its sweep.
The Review has received enthusiastic responses over the years, having continually aimed at raising the bar of academic research with insightful and pertinent contributions to the legal discourse. The AMU Law Society Review 2023 invites chapters in the form of Research Papers, Case Comments/Legislative Comments, Articles & Essays, Book Reviews and other such submissions for its flagship publication. (to be published in the form of a book with ISBN number)

Categories of Submissions

• Research Papers: 3,000 to 5,000 words
• Case Comments/ Legislative Comments/ Articles/ Essays: 1,500 to 2,500 words
• Book Reviews: 1,000 to 2,000 words
Note: Word limits are exclusive of footnotes.
Please note that these are not strict categories and other creative categories of submissions may also be entertained.
• Submissions interacting with past publications of the AMU Law Society Review are welcome.
• Empirical research pieces are also welcome.

Submission Guidelines

Abstract
Submissions must include a brief abstract of not more than 250-300 words providing a capsule summary of the paper. A maximum of 5 (five) keywords must be provided as part of the abstract. The abstract will not be included in the word limit.

Formatting Requirements
• The font must be Times New Roman and size 12 for the main text, and 10 for footnotes.
• Line Spacing must be 1.5 for main text and 1.0 for footnotes.
• Alignments must be justified.

Citation Style
We accept footnote citations exclusively. Citations must conform to the standards laid down in the OSCOLA (4th edition). Speaking footnotes are discouraged.

Co-authorship
Co-Authorship of up to two authors is permitted.

Plagiarism
Plagiarism of up to 10% is permissible.

Exclusivity
Submitted manuscripts should not be simultaneously considered by any other publication at the time of submission. The author(s) undertake to inform the Editorial Board of AMU Law Society Review immediately in case the manuscript is under consideration OR the published manuscript is under consideration for publication elsewhere.
